WebJan 26, 2024 · A grantor is someone that gives property to another person called the grantee. In estate planning, a grantor, also known as the settlor or trustor, transfers property to a beneficiary through a trust. In real estate a grantor conveys property to a grantee through a deed. WebJan 30, 2024 · A grantor trust is a “disregarded” tax entity that does not file a tax return or pay taxes on its own earnings. Taxes due from a grantor trust are passed down to the grantor or creator of the trust who must then report the income and claim deductions on their personal tax return.
